Mary Helen Merriman of Visalia, longtime friend of Sequoia Riverlands Trust, lost her battle with lung cancer on April 11, 2024. She was 72.

Mary found incredible peace and fulfillment in her happy place, exploring the Sierra Nevada, and dedicated considerable time to tracking birds with Tulare County Audubon Society and identifying rare plants with California Native Plant Society. She had a full life, but we are heartbroken by it being cut short.

An incredibly devoted caretaker, Mary worked as an ER nurse, then nurse practitioner, as well as helping care for her son and younger sister throughout their lives.

She is preceded in death by her parents, Richard Dougherty and Margaret (Scanlan) Dougherty, as well as her stepmother Alice (McCune) Dougherty.

Mary is survived by many loving family members including her son, Erik Merriman, brother Kenneth Dougherty, and sisters Cathy Iseman, Peggy Ryan, and Irene Kowal, as well as many nieces and nephews.

Mary will be remembered by her friends at SRT with a bronze plaque placed on a native granite boulder at SRT Dry Creek Preserve, near the entrance kiosk.
